Output 190d62fa3265032fd494637fbdcdcc49895f35f69ee3e942899661febd350c7e:0

value
510000
script pubkey
OP_0 OP_PUSHBYTES_20 de2b59f1dcfb2dec5855c625cf643a34554e01a6
address
bc1qmc44nuwulvk7ckz4ccju7ep6x325uqdxnuchys
transaction
190d62fa3265032fd494637fbdcdcc49895f35f69ee3e942899661febd350c7e